Vladimir is a Noxian who always thirst for blood. I don't mean it literaly because he is not a Vampire. He's a Hemomancer. It means "Hemo" or blood and "Mancer" as manipulator. So he only manipulates blood, not drinking them. Moving on!
Between Noxus and Tempest Flats, there was a temple, a hidden temple, where the secrets of an ancient sorcery is kept. This place were surrounded by the unwanted people's corpses who wandered too near upon the temple.
This did not terrify Vladimir because he is a freak who killed 2 boys without any reason. Sounds nice, eh? His curiosity drove him to the temple leaving Noxus heading south. He told that he won't be able to suppress his murderous desires if he stayed at Noxus.
As he walked a path of dead bodies, he saw a stone temple where an aging old monk gazed at him. This teenage Vladimir returned the gaze without fear but with zeal.
The monk realized Vladimir's craving. So he taught him how to be a hemomancer practicing mostly on wandering people around the temple. And came to his last training where death may occur to him if failed.
It was a ritual. He was able to be successful on that ritual. But that success led to a bloody one. The monk's blood escaped his body to Vladimir's imbuing the power of the monk.
He was left without any purpose. So he came back to Noxus to show his power unto them. His power was recognized by the Noxians and the Noxian High Command that kill a lot of the palace guards. And after time has passed, when Vladimir's craft was known, the Noxian High Command let their people avail the same craft, the same horrifying craft.

Abilities
(Video by: TheMonk)
Passive: Crimson Pact
Vladimir gains Ability Power from the Bonus Health he has and he gains Bonus Health from the Ability Power he has.
Q: Transfusion
Vladimir drains the lifeforce of the enemy champion dealing magic damage and healing himself. If transfusion is casted twice, he will gain Crimson Rush after a while.
Crimson Rush: For 2.5 seconds, Vladimir is hasted. Transfusion has increased damage and increased healing depending on the health missing and has empowered heal on minions.
W: Sanguine Pool
Vladimir sinks into a pool of blood hasting himself for 2 seconds, dealing magic damage, heals himself for a percentage of the damage he dealt and makes him untargetable. Takes a percentage of his health.
E: Tides of Blood
First Cast*: Vladimir charges up a reservoir of blood spending some of his health to increase damage. At full charge, he is slowed.
Second Cast: Vladimir blasts the blood around him dealing magic damage. Targets can block a portion of the blast.
Will release automatically if held more than 1.5 seconds.
R: Hemoplague
Vladimir infect enemy champions with a plague, increasing the damage of every skill he cast for 4 seconds.
After 4 seconds, Vladimir deals magic damage to all enemies hit and heals him depending on his Ability Power with additional percentage depending also on his Ability Power from the enemy champions he hit.
